Warning Signs You Need Water Heater Burst Water Removal

A burst water heater can be a costly and stressful experience, but there are often warning signs that show a problem is brewing. Look out for these common indicators and don’t hesitate to call our team for prompt help: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Unpleasant odors in your home can be a sign of a water heater leak or burst. If you notice a musty smell that persists despite your best efforts to clean and disinfect, it’s time to call our team.

Water Stains or Warping on Floors and Walls

Water stains or warping on your floors and walls can be a sign of a water heater leak or burst. If you notice any discoloration or warping,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age.

Increased Water Bills

A burst water heater can lead to significant increases in your water bills, as the unit works overtime to compensate for the loss of heat. If you notice a sudden spike in your water bills, it’s time to investigate the issue.

Leaks or Discoloration Around the Water Heater

Leaks or discoloration around the water heater can be a sign of a problem brewing. If you notice any signs of leakage or discoloration, it’s essential to call our team for prompt help.

Unusual Noises or Rumbling Sounds

Unusual noises or rumbling sounds from your water heater can be a sign of a problem with the unit’s heating element or other internal parts. If you notice any unusual sounds, it’s time to investigate the issue.

Water Heater Age or Condition

If your water heater is old or in poor condition, it’s essential to consider replacing it or scheduling regular maintenance to prevent a burst. Our team can help you find out the best course of action.

Water Heater Burst Water Removal Cost in Chandler, AZ

The cost of Water Heater Burst Water Removal services in Chandler, AZ, can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are based on the following factors: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ction and removal $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, water depth, and equipment required
Drying and dehumidification $200 – $1,000 Size of affected area, humidity levels, and equipment required
Cleaning and sanitizing $100 – $500 Size of affected area, level of contamination, and equipment required
Final inspection and certification $100 – $300 Complexity of the job, equipment required, and technician expertise

Q: How can I prevent a water heater burst?

A: Regular maintenance is key to preventing a water heater burst. Our team recommends checking your water heater annually for signs of corrosion, leaks, or other issues. We also recommend replacing your water heater every 8-12 years, depending on usage and manufacturer recommendations.
